KU Cancer Center Set to Break Ground on New $450 Facility

The University of Kansas Cancer Center

After hitting an important fundraising milestone, The University of Kansas Cancer Center will break ground on a new $450 million facility this spring.

Completion of the new Cancer Center facility is expected in 2027.

Glory Days Pizza to Open New Shop in Overland Park

Glory Days Pizza

Topeka-based Glory Days Pizza will open its newest location in south Overland Park.

  • Pizza to Pizza: Glory Days Pizza will open its seventh location in the state of Kansas and second in the Kansas City metro (Shawnee Plaza). It will replace the former Papa Keno’s Pizza at 14850 Metcalf Ave., which closed its doors at the end of 2024.

  • Good Ol’ Glory Days: Glory Days Pizza's rich history began in 1985 near the campus of Washburn University in Topeka. The menu features traditionally made pies, wings, sandwiches, pasta, and more.

Glory Days Pizza will open at 14850 Metcalf Ave. this spring.

Lee’s Summit Named Among Safest Cities in the U.S. for 2025

Downtown Lee’s Summit

According to the online publication MoneyGeek, Lee’s Summit (MO) is one of the Safest Cities in the U.S. for 2025.

  • Safe in the Summit: According to the study, Lee’s Summit ranked #23 among the safest cities in America. Its crime cost per capita (societal cost of crime per resident) was only $543. For reference, KCMO ranked #284 with a crime cost per capita of $7,081.

  • No Crime, No Time: Violent crime remains low in Lee’s Summit, with zero recorded homicides in 2024 and only one in 2023. If you’re looking to make a move to Lee’s Summit, the average housing cost is $365,412, according to Zillow.

Buckle Up for the Kansas City RV Show

Kansas City RV Show

The Kansas City RV Show Rolls into the Kansas City Convention Center this weekend.

  • Pack Up: The show takes place January 24-26 inside Bartle Hall and is KC’s largest RV show of the year. Featuring 12 dealers, 15 brands, and over 50 vendors, the show will allow guests to explore a wide variety of trailers, fifth wheels, motorhomes, and camper vans.

  • Roll Out: There will be a variety of fun and interactive exhibits for the entire family, including guest speakers Stacy and Phil Farley of Today is Someday, Teresa Willis of Sparkle RV Services, and many more.
